It is affordable

A quality treadmill doesn't have to be expensive. There are many models that are reasonably priced and provide a high-quality exercise. When shopping for a treadmill it is important to consider your goals in fitness and your personal needs. You might prefer an option that has more features or is easy to maintain. Check the warranty on the product to ensure you are getting an investment worth your money.

A quality treadmill for electric use should include a system that can absorb shocks to reduce stress on joints and knees. It should come with a wide and comfortable running belt and the motor should be quiet. The running deck should ideally be at minimum 50" long, and the motor should offer a continuous horsepower rating of 2.5 or more. A higher horsepower rating signifies that the motor is capable of handling heavier usage and last longer.

The best affordable electric treadmills for home use should have an easy-to-use console and offer a range of workouts that can be programmed. Some might include incline adjustment and heart rate monitor compatibility. You might also want to look at a model with an impressive display, based on your preferences. However, this might not be necessary if not planning to work out in front of the TV.

It is secure

If it is not used correctly, a treadmill can be risky. The treadmills can reach speeds of up to 12 miles per hour and could cause injuries if not used in a safe manner. To avoid injuries, you must follow some safety guidelines. The first step is to build up your speed slowly. Start with a few minutes of walking before working toward running. This will help you get familiar with the machine and avoid injuries. The next step is to put on the appropriate shoes. Make sure you wear comfortable, breathable shoes that are well-fitting and don't have loose parts that could get caught on the moving belt.

Treadmills are also noisy, especially if they're operating at high speed. In certain situations, a loud treadmill can distract you from your workout, and hinder you from continuing your session. Pick a treadmill that has a quiet motor to minimize the sound. Additionally you can try using headphones or a sound-absorbing mat to block out the noise.

Many treadmills require an emergency key. A dangling magnet that is attached to a piece of string, the key acts as an emergency brake. When pulled it shuts off the electrical flow to the treadmill, preventing anyone from falling into the belt.
